Transaction 75b2869f563cf0c87475474eea97c520fc12dc7b0135b209866273d93bdc36fe

1 Input
2 Outputs
  • 75b2869f563cf0c87475474eea97c520fc12dc7b0135b209866273d93bdc36fe:0
  • value  719628
    address  3Kk4okWGs6QnJnazUzCmgvV25XGTSpkMyF
  • 75b2869f563cf0c87475474eea97c520fc12dc7b0135b209866273d93bdc36fe:1
  • value  463204
    address  3LWrt7ryBLWKTTfVCaw4tRjEXCHaydiTmF